Scientific and Technical Applications Forecast, 1964, Excavation

摘要

This study deals primarily with underground excavation in rock. Conventional tunnel driving techniques, that is by drilling blasting with explosives and loading, can produce 50 to 75 feet advance per day. There is little likelihood that this daily advance rate by these means will exceed a maximum of 100 feet per day in 20 years. At the normal industrial research and engineering development pace mechanical tunnel drivers will be able to penetrate from 100 to 200 feet per day in twenty years. An accelerated research program would reduce the time to reach this 20 year forecast to ten years and would provide a capability of 150 to 250 feet per day in 20 years. Research will involve a thorough study of rock mechanics to establish unique means of causing controlled massive failure of rock as well as research in mechanisms and techniques to accomplish these desired results. Nuclear devices do not show much promise for making usable underground cavities although they will undoubtedly be used to mine massive ore bodies with planned roof failures. On the other hand nuclear devices will be used for large scale surface excavations such as may be required for canal or harbor excavations.
